5.0 out of 5 stars Fun, hippo-flicking fun for the whole family!, February 2, 2009
= Durability:5.0 out of 5 stars  = Fun:5.0 out of 5 stars  = Educational:2.0 out of 5 stars 
Amazon Verified Purchase(What's this?)
This review is from: Gamewright Hula Hippos (5515) (Toy)
We're a game-playing family and recently decided to give Hula Hippos a try. Boy, are we glad we did!

The game is simple: players take turns flicking their wooden hippo disks toward the center of the table while the wooden hoop is spinning. When the hoop stops spinning and lands, any hippos caught in the middle of the hoop or under its edge are out, and score their owners one point. Play continues until someone scores 4 points -- that person is the winner!

Though younger children will have a difficult time perfecting their flicks in order to get their hippos near the spinning hoop, it often doesn't matter'--'they'll be just as happy watching the hippos zip across the table, crash into each other, and occasionally go flying across the room. Older kids will take on the challenge of learning to flick their hippos just right'--'with just enough oomph'--'while trying to predict where the spinning hoop will finally land.

And what about the grown-ups? If grown-ups enjoy a light, zany game, they'll have fun with this one too. I certainly did. But even if it's not exactly your cup of tea, it plays quickly, so you can get in a quick game of Hula Hippos with your kids and then move on to another activity. (I have played games of Candyland that have gone on Forever, so I certainly appreciate a kids' game that doesn't overstay its welcome.)

Hula Hippos does not present players with the opportunity to think deeply about every move. Instead, it provides wacky, and sometimes wild, hippo-flicking fun.

4.0 out of 5 stars Fun quick game, April 12, 2009
= Durability:5.0 out of 5 stars  = Fun:4.0 out of 5 stars  = Educational:2.0 out of 5 stars 
This review is from: Gamewright Hula Hippos (5515) (Toy)
This game is a lot of hippo flicking fun. A very simple concept and my children enjoyed playing with me. It would be nice with younger children as well since everyone plays at once so there's no turn-taking to be done. The previous review was quite complete so I won't reiterate what was said other than that I agree completely. I did wish at one point in the game that we had some sort of "coral" for the hippos and the hoop so that they didn't get flicked so far and it would be more probable that the hippos would end up under or inside the hoop. Overall a fun game that would be inclusive of multiple children of varying ages.
